Primary Longman Elect 5B Chapter 3 Although so

Although We use although to introduce two contrasting ideas. Fast food is delicious but it is not good for us. Although fast food is delicious, it is not good for us.

Although We use although to introduce two contrasting ideas. Unlike in Chinese, we never use although and but together in one sentence. Although fast food is delicious, but it is not good for us.

so We use so to link the reason and the result. We usually use so in the middle of a sentence. Tim is tired. He wants to take a rest. Reason Result

so We use so to link the reason and the result. We usually use so in the middle of a sentence. Tim is tired so he wants to take a rest. Reason Result

Although travelling by taxi is comfortable, I like looking at the view Key structure Although travelling by taxi is comfortable, it’s expensive. Never use although and but in the same sentence. Reason Result I like looking at the view so I enjoy travelling by ferry.
